Please find below 2023's best health insurance companies in New …In New Mexico, drivers are expected to operate their motor vehicles with a minimum of liability auto insurance. Minimum auto liability insurance amounts required in New Mexico are: $25,000 for bodily injury to or death of one person, $50,000 for bodily injury to or death of two or more persons, and. $10,000 for property damage in any one accident.

In 2023, there are 72 Medicare Advantage plans available in New Mexico, compared to 69 plans in 2022. 100% of Medicare beneficiaries have access to a zero premium Medicare Advantage plan in 2023. The average Medicare Advantage monthly premium in 2023 is $11.98, a slight increase from 2022.

PPO stands for Participating Provider Organization. It's a type of health plan that lets you choose where you go for care, without a referral from a primary care physician (PCP) or having to only use providers in your plan's provider network. It typically has higher monthly premiums and out-of-pocket costs like copays, coinsurance and deductibles.

New Mexico Medical Insurance Pool. If you don’t qualify for ACA coverage through beWellnm, the state’s health insurance Marketplace, or Medicaid, you will likely be able to get coverage through the New Mexico Medical Insurance Pool. BlueCross BlueShield has the best …In New Mexico, companies with 50 or more full-time employees must provide health insurance coverage. Businesses in New Mexico that have 50+ full-time employees are considered applicable large employers, which means they may face penalties if they fail to offer health benefits. Businesses with less than 50 employees are not required to provide ...
